aboutsummaryrefslogtreecommitdiff
path: root/include/hw/usb
AgeCommit message (Expand)AuthorFilesLines
2024-11-18hw/usb: Use __attribute__((packed)) vs __packedRoque Arcudia Hernandez1-1/+1
2024-10-01hw/usb: Remove MUSB USB host controllerPeter Maydell1-49/+0
2024-09-20license: Update deprecated SPDX tag GPL-2.0+ to GPL-2.0-or-laterPhilippe Mathieu-Daudé1-1/+1
2023-01-08include: Include headers where neededMarkus Armbruster4-0/+8
2022-11-08hw/usb: fix tab indentationAmarjargal Gundjalam1-804/+804
2022-09-27usb/msd: add usb_msd_fatal_error() and fix guest-triggerable assertGerd Hoffmann1-0/+1
2022-05-11Clean up header guards that don't match their file nameMarkus Armbruster4-9/+9
2021-11-02usb-storage: tag usb_msd_csw as packed structGerd Hoffmann1-1/+1
2021-06-21Remove leading underscores from QEMU definesAhmed Abouzied3-6/+6
2021-03-15usb/storage: move declarations to usb/msd.h headerGerd Hoffmann1-0/+54
2020-12-15usb: xlnx-usb-subsystem: Add xilinx usb subsystemSai Pavan Boddu1-0/+45
2020-12-15usb: Add DWC3 modelVikram Garhwal1-0/+55
2020-12-15usb: Add versal-usb2-ctrl-regs moduleSai Pavan Boddu1-0/+45
2020-10-21usb/xhci: add xhci_sysbus_build_aml() helperGerd Hoffmann1-0/+2
2020-10-21usb/xhci: add include/hw/usb/xhci.h header fileGerd Hoffmann1-0/+19
2020-09-18Use OBJECT_DECLARE_SIMPLE_TYPE when possibleEduardo Habkost2-6/+2
2020-09-09Use DECLARE_*CHECKER* macrosEduardo Habkost2-2/+4
2020-09-09Move QOM typedefs and add missing includesEduardo Habkost2-4/+8
2020-08-31hw/usb: Regroup USB HID protocol valuesCésar Belley1-0/+17
2020-06-12exec/cpu-common: Move MUSB specific typedefs to 'hw/usb/hcd-musb.h'Philippe Mathieu-Daudé1-4/+5
2020-06-12hw/usb: Move device-specific declarations to new 'hcd-musb.h' headerPhilippe Mathieu-Daudé1-0/+46
2020-06-05dwc-hsotg (dwc2) USB host controller register definitionsPaul Zimmerman1-0/+899
2020-03-17hw/usb: Add basic i.MX USB Phy supportGuenter Roeck1-0/+53
2018-02-09usb: Add basic code to emulate Chipidea USB IPAndrey Smirnov1-0/+16
2016-07-12Clean up decorations and whitespace around header guardsMarkus Armbruster2-2/+2
2014-06-02usb: move ehci register defines to header fileGerd Hoffmann1-0/+82
2014-06-02usb: add uhci port status reserved bitGerd Hoffmann1-0/+1
2014-06-02usb: move uhci register defines to header fileGerd Hoffmann1-0/+39